The media expects Shane Hollander and Ilya Rozanov to raise the next generation of hockey stars.
Instead they get: a linguist, a Broadway choreographer, two Olympic athletes who refuse to play winter sports, and a palaeontologist with permanently dusty glasses.
Close enough.
